Although Peking duck is perhaps the most famous of the Chinese duck dishes, most connoisseurs prefer the Sichuan style of smoking before frying it. Most authentically this would be served with dumplings, but rice and vegetables would be great too.
A delicious combination of smoky, crispy skin and moist tender duck!
